Dramatic images of erupting Kilauea volcano in Hawaii
Overnight on Sunday, USGS reported lava fountains that shot nearly 165 feet into the sky from a fissure on the eastern side of Kilauea volcano in Hawaii. Lava has replaced the water that was in the basin of the crater, and a new lava lake was formed. Source: https://earthsky.org/earth/dramatic-images-kilauea-volcano-hawaii-eruption-dec-2020…

What are coronal mass ejections?
Coronal mass ejections – CMEs for short – are powerful eruptions near the surface of the sun that can ripple through our solar system and can interrupt satellites and power grids on Earth. Source: https://earthsky.org/space/what-are-coronal-mass-ejections…
Are There Active Volcanoes on Mars?
Mars is a dead planet — “Or is it?” asks the New York Times:
Previous research has hinted at volcanic eruptions on Mars 2.5 million years ago. But a new paper suggests an eruption occurred as recently as 53,000 years ago in a region called Cerberus Fossae, which would be the youngest known volcanic eruption on Mars. That drives home the prospect…
Does Jupiter’s moon Europa have geysers? If so, what’s their source?
If watery plumes do burst from Europa’s surface, they might originate not in the moon’s underground ocean, but instead in pockets of brine trapped in the moon’s crust. If that’s so, it could be a source of frustration for those who want to probe Europa’s ocean for possible life. Source: https://earthsky.org/space/jupiter-moon-europa-plumes-salty-water-in-crust…
